Edwin Encarnacion just hit his 4th HR in the past 3 games to give him 20. That makes 7 Jays with 20 HR this year (Bautista, Wells, Overbay, Hill, Lind, Buck, Encarnacion). The 2010 Jays are just the 7th team all-time to accomplish this feat (but second in team history, 2000).

What's crazy is that Alex Gonzalez was traded in July with 17. He'd have been #8 for sure. And had Travis Snider not been injured for two months, he would almost certainly be at or above 20. Crazy that they would have had an entire starting line-up with 20 HR hitters.

sdsportsfan1214 said:
Pretty awesome power numbers from this team, if they only had better pitching they could be a serious contender in the AL East

Actually, the pitching has been fantastic (starters, at least). Romero, Marcum, Cecil, and Morrow have been stunningly good. The problem has been that the only offense they have is the HR. They're about to set the all-time record for % of total hits being HR. Nobody gets on base so they live and die by the longball.
